    About

    Cosumnes River College is a higher education institution located in Sacramento County, CA. In 2024, the most popular Associates Degree concentrations at Cosumnes River College were Biological & Physical Sciences (239 degrees awarded), General Business Administration & Management (221 degrees), and General Biological Sciences (137 degrees).

    In 2024, 1,922 degrees were awarded across all undergraduate and graduate programs at Cosumnes River College. 59.4% of these degrees were awarded to women, and 40.6% awarded men. The most common race/ethnicity group of degree recipients was asian (620 degrees), 1.2 times more than then the next closest race/ethnicity group, hispanic or latino (516 degrees).

    Costs

    After taking grants and loans into account, the average net price for students is $8,043.

    In 2024, 65% of undergraduate students attending Cosumnes River College received financial aid through grants. Comparatively, 3% of undergraduate students received financial aid through loans.

    Enrollment

    Cosumnes River College had a total enrollment of 15,744 students in 2024. The full-time enrollment at Cosumnes River College is 3,615 students and the part-time enrollment is 12,129. This means that 23% of students enrolled at Cosumnes River College are enrolled full-time.

    The enrolled student population at Cosumnes River College, both undergraduate and graduate, is 29.5% Hispanic or Latino, 28.2% Asian, 21.2% White, 8.57% Black or African American, 7.62% Two or More Races, 1.21%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islanders, and 0.337% American Indian or Alaska Native.

    Students enrolled at Cosumnes River College in full-time Undergraduate programs are most commonly Hispanic or Latino Female (16.7%), followed by Asian Male (15.6%) and Asian Female (15%).

    Retention Rate over Time

    74%
    2024 Retention Rate

    Retention rate measures the number of first-time students who began their studies the previous fall and returned to school the following fall. The retention rate for full-time undergraduates at Cosumnes River College was 74%. Compared with the full-time retention rate at similar Associates Colleges (64%), Cosumnes River College had a retention rate higher than its peers.

    Time to Complete

    14%
    100% Completion Time
    33%
    150% Completion Time

    In 2024, 14% of students graduating from Cosumnes River College completed their program within 100% "normal time" (i.e. 4 years for a 4-year degree). Comparatively, 33% completed their degrees within 150% of the normal time, and 41% within 200%.

    The following chart shows these completion rates over time compared to the average for the Associates Colleges Carnegie Classification group.

    Graduation rate is defined as the percentage of full-time, first-time students who received a degree or award within a specific percentage of "normal time" to completion for their program.
